Determining the right size for your generator’s fuel tank hinges on several factors. You will need to consider the generator’s fuel consumption rate, how long you want it to run before refilling, and your specific power demands. To gauge the ideal tank size for fuel storage, calculate the fuel consumption rate per hour as specified for your generator. Then, multiply this rate by the desired runtime between refills. Depending on your requirements, fuel tanks for generators can vary in size, ensuring your onsite fuel tank aligns with your power needs. Consulting experts in fuel storage tanks can help you select the perfect fit, all while adhering to local regulations and optimizing your space.

Generator fuel tanks and fuel storage tanks in general are subject to various regulations and safety considerations. Environmental regulations govern installation, operation, and maintenance, emphasizing leak prevention, spill containment, and proper fuel disposal. Building codes dictate tank location, construction, and safety features, especially for indoor setups. Occupational Safety and Health Administration (OSHA) guidelines in the U.S. outline safety measures to protect workers.
Safety considerations include proper ventilation to prevent fuel vapor buildup, fire safety measures like flame arrestors and suppression systems, spill prevention through secondary containment and spill kits, leak detection systems, routine inspection and maintenance, and emergency shutdown systems for overfilling or emergencies. Adhering to these regulations and safety practices ensures the safe and responsible use of generator fuel tanks, safeguarding both people and the environment.
